What is the Housing Element?

By Brittney Sherman

Join us in shaping the future of housing in Morgan Hill!

The City is in the process of updating the Housing Element of the General Plan for the 2023-2031 period as required by State law. The Housing Element establishes policies and programs to address Morgan Hill’s existing and projected housing needs for all economic segments of the community.
